Job Summary:
- The R&D Test Engineer will support the development, automation, and optimization of test methods for medical device components and prototype systems.
- This role involves building automated test setups, developing test fixtures, evaluating manufacturing equipment and processes, and performing data analysis to support product characterization, verification, and pre-clinical testing activities.
- The engineer will collaborate closely with cross-functional R&D, Quality, and Manufacturing teams to improve product performance and scalability while maintaining accurate engineering documentation and reports.
- Develop, optimize, and automate test methods for characterization and verification of medical device components.
- Design and implement automated simulated-use test setups to improve throughput and enable long-duration testing cycles.
- Create test scripts, instrument control logic, and hardware automation solutions to streamline testing processes.
- Design, prototype, and refine 3D printed test fixtures for evaluation of early-stage prototypes and pre-clinical testing.
- Build and assemble sample components for device performance testing, feasibility studies, and characterization activities.
- Evaluate and optimize manufacturing printer settings, including high-precision and additive manufacturing systems, for production of high-density multi-electrode components.
- Conduct experiments to improve electrode impedance and signal-to-noise ratio (SNR) performance.
- Collaborate with Manufacturing Engineering teams to transition test findings into scalable production processes.
- Collect, analyze, and interpret test data; prepare technical summaries and communicate findings to cross-functional teams.
- Maintain detailed engineering documentation, test protocols, and technical reports.
